Conversion of INGREDIENTS

keep in mind!

Conversion of measurement is one important skill in the kitchen. For us to get best result in cooking, we need to measure ingredients accurately. In baking, the ratio of ingredients needs to be exact to get desired consistency in baked goods. The following section presents some important measuring formula to get accurate conversion results.

CUPS AND SPOONS

1 US cup is equal to 16 US tablespoons. To convert cups to tablespoons, multiply the cup value by 16. For example, to find how many tablespoons is 1/4 cup of water, multiply 0.25 by 16, that makes 4 tbsp is 1/4 cup of water.

Example:

5 cups of water = ___ tablespoons

5 x 16 = 80 tablespoons

CUPS TO TEASPOONS


1 US cup is equal to 48 US teaspoons. To convert cups to teaspoons, multiply the cup value by 48.

Example:

¼ cup of water = ___teaspoons

0.25 x 48 = 12 teaspoons

OVEN TEMPERATURES FORMULA


To convert from Celsius to Fahrenheit, first multiply by 9/5, then add 32.

To convert from Fahrenheit to Celsius, first subtract 32, then multiply by 5/9.
